On Monday, July 16th, GHESKIO and Partners in Health announced that the pilot project to vaccinate 100,000 Haitians against cholera successfully reached almost 90% of the target population with both doses of the oral vaccine. May marked the beginning of construction of a new 35-bed tuberculosis hospital at GHESKIO in Port-au-Prince.
